如何利用MySQL实现精准统计,避免出现0数据

1. 了解统计需求

如何利用MySQL实现精准统计,避免出现0数据

在使用MysqL实现精准统计之前,我们需要先了解统计需求。这包括需要统计的数据范围、统计的时间段、统计的指标等等。只有了解了这些需求,我们才能够更好地利用MysqL进行统计分析。

2. 设计数据表结构

在进行数据统计之前,我们需要先设计好数据库表结构。这包括确定表的字段、数据类型、主键等等。设计好数据表结构可以帮助我们更好地存储数据,并提高数据查询的效率。

3. 使用索引提高查询效率

索引是MysqL中的一种数据结构,它可以帮助我们快速地定位到需要查询的数据。在设计数据库表结构时,我们应该根据需要建立相应的索引。这样可以提高数据查询的效率,避免出现0数据。

4. 使用聚合函数实现统计分析

MysqL中提供了许多聚合函数,如SUM、AVG、COUNT等等。使用这些函数可以帮助我们实现各种统计分析,如求和、平均值、计数等等。在使用聚合函数时,我们需要注意数据类型的匹配,以避免出现错误的结果。

5. 使用子查询实现复杂统计

有些统计需求比较复杂,需要使用多个查询语句才能实现。在这种情况下,我们可以使用子查询来实现复杂统计。子查询是一种嵌套查询,它可以在一个查询语句中使用另一个查询语句的结果。使用子查询可以使统计分析更加灵活、精确。

总之,利用MysqL实现精准统计一个复杂的过程,需要我们在设计数据表结构、使用索引、聚合函数和子查询等方面进行综合考虑。只有掌握了这些技巧,才能够避免出现0数据,实现数据的精准统计

相关文章

MySQL 死锁 是指两个或多个事务互相等待对方持有的锁,从而导...
在MySQL中,InnoDB引擎通过Next-Key Locking技术来解决幻读问...
在数据库事务管理中,Undo Log 和 Redo Log 是两种关键日志,...
case when概述 sql语句中的case语句与高级语言中的switch语句...
其实很简单,只是为了忘记,做个记录,用的时候方便。 不管是...
1.进入服务,找到mysql服务,在属性里找到mysql的安装路径 2...